text: F major is a major scale based on F, with the pitches F, G, A, B♭, C, D, and E. Its key signature has one flat. Its relative minor is D minor and its parallel minor is F minor. The F major scale is: - F major is the home key of the English horn, the basset horn, the horn in F, the trumpet in F and the bass Wagner tuba.
